we stayed at the Arc hotel for three nights and were extremely happy with our choice. Our room (718) had a lovely view of the castle which is especially beautiful when lit up at night.||Check in was simple and all requests eg extra pillows were promptly serviced.||Breakfast is mainly Japanese style but there is an abundance of western food and excellent coffee for only Y1,000.||Westerners will however find the double beds too narrow if you are more than average size and the pillows are a combination of western foam and Japanese millet grain on either side.DVDs can be rented (there are no English speaking channels) and there is a small bar fridge and very good wifi.||the restaurant on the top floor has great views of the castle but is quite expensive ($45for set menu) but the location of the hotel means you are only a 10 minute walk from the fabulous shops and many eating places. The castle is only ten minutes walk along the lovely river. Read moreWe stayed at the Ark Hotel Kumamotojo Mae for one nights and it was a really good price-value. The hotel is rather old and you can see that on the rooms – they are not really dirty but old and e.g. one of the chairs should have been replaced quite a while ago. However, we did not expect anything newer in the first place and for the price and one night it was alright. Especially as the price includes breakfast for two (a buffet with a medium range of choice for Japanese and Western breakfast – also suitable for vegetarians). In addition the view is really nice – just "opposite" of the Kumamoto Castle.
